About the role

Maintenance Technicians perform a variety of activities to maintain plant equipment and

                facilities in optimum operating condition.  These activities include scheduled preventive maintenance and emergency/break down repairs.  IP offers a competitive hourly wage, health & dental plans, a pension plan and matching 401K contributions.  Entry level wage of $27.46 with a qualifying wage of $31.20 and an opportunity to become certified in the electrical field earning an hourly rate of $33.28.  

Open position ONLY on off-shift (2nd – 3pm-11pm)

Primary Maintenance  duties/responsibilities include:

               - following all safety rules and practices;

               - performing preventive maintenance activities such as lubricating, measuring wear, measuring positions, repositioning components; and observing operations, vibrations, and noise levels;

               - performing emergency/break down maintenance as necessary to support plant operations;

               - referencing equipment manuals and other technical literature;

               - working with vendors and subcontractors to achieve desired results;

               - accurately using measurement and test equipment;

               - performing electrical, mechanical, pneumatic, hydraulic, steam system, and other repairs

               and installations as needed;

               - safely operating the boiler, and maintaining adequate operating steam pressure (> 160 PSI);

               - maintaining clean and organized work areas, and cleaning up work areas as part of

               completing assigned tasks;

               - accurately and completely preparing and maintaining maintenance records and other

                 paperwork;

               - trouble-shooting and solving problems;

               - maintaining teamwork with other associates;

               - keeping supervision informed of problems and/or unusual situations;

               - performing other duties as assigned by supervision;

              -maintain overall plant waste goal by completing SPIs at appropriate intervals and

               identifying any waste opportunities;

               -understands the importance of producing food-safe packaging products and committing to contributing and maintaining this facility as a food-safe processing environment. This

                commitment includes operational methods and personnel practices, maintenance practices, and cleaning practices involved in the everyday production of food contact products.

 

               The Qualifications for Maintenance Technicians are:  5 year industrial electrical experience and/or a 2 year Industrial Electrical Degree: the ability to perform the duties and

              responsibilities of the job with or without accommodation; the ability to accurately use and read a variety of measuring devices; well-rounded electrical, mechanical, and machine shop skills and experience; the ability to learn; and the ability to follow instructions, ask questions, and work effectively as a member of a team.

 

               The Maintenance Manager evaluates maintenance technician qualifications.
